Caroline Hong is a distinguished pianist, educator, and champion of contemporary 20th- and 21st-century repertoire. As Professor of Piano and Area Coordinator of Keyboard at The Ohio State University in Columbus, OH, she combines a rigorous performance schedule with a deep commitment to pedagogy and collaboration. Her artistry spans solo performances and intimate chamber music, bringing fresh perspectives to modern piano literature.

Her work has earned recognition in both the concert hall and the classroom, including the prestigious Steinway Top Teacher Award announced in early 2023. Hong continually explores new repertoire while honoring the modern masters, making her a compelling presence for concert-goers and students alike.

Upcoming engagements include the SPIRIO Fest at Timashev Recital Hall on the Ohio State University campus on March 3, 2025, a performance that highlights technologically enhanced piano works and immersive listening experiences. In addition, Hong will serve as artist-faculty at the Adamant Music Festival in Vermont during summer 2025, showcasing her approach to high-level piano artistry and education. Her discography features the album Caroline Hong Plays Corigliano, Foss and Vine (Fleur de Son, 2005), capturing her affinity for contemporary voice and color.

Education and influence: Hong earned a Doctor of Music from Indiana University, a Master of Music from Juilliard, and a Bachelor of Music from Peabody. She has taught at esteemed institutions including the Cincinnati College-Conservatory of Music and Indiana University, shaping a generation of pianists with attention to musical language, technique, and interpretive clarity.
